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ing moisture intrusion and water accumulation beneath a building. This process typically involves installing barriers such as vapor barriers or sealants to block ground moisture from seeping into the crawlspace. Additionally, drainage systems like interior or exterior French drains may be added to direct water away from the foundation. These measures help create a dry, stable environment under the structure, which can be crucial for maintaining the integrity of the building and preventing water-related issues.
One of the primary problems crawlspace waterproofing aims to address is excess moisture, which can lead to a host of complications. Persistent dampness often results in mold growth, wood rot, and increased pest activity, all of which can compromise the structural components of a property. Moreover, moisture problems in the crawlspace can contribute to elevated indoor humidity levels, potentially affecting air quality and comfort within the living spaces above. Implementing waterproofing solutions helps mitigate these issues by controlling moisture levels and preventing water intrusion.

Cost Range - Crawlspace waterproofing services typically cost between $1,500 and $5,000, depending on the size and condition of the area. For example, sealing a small crawlspace may be closer to $1,500, while larger or more complex projects can approach $5,000.
Factors Affecting Cost - The total expense varies based on the extent of waterproofing needed, such as installing vapor barriers or sump pumps. Additional repairs or moisture mitigation measures can also influence the overall price.
Average Pricing - Most homeowners in Rockdale County can expect to pay around $2,500 for standard crawlspace waterproofing. Costs may increase for homes requiring extensive moisture control or foundation repairs.

What are common signs of a crawlspace that needs waterproofing? Indicators include excess moisture, mold growth, musty odors, and standing water or dampness in the crawlspace area.
How does crawlspace waterproofing help a home? It helps prevent water intrusion, reduces mold growth, and protects the structural integrity of the building foundation.
What waterproofing methods are typically used for crawlspaces? Common methods include installing vapor barriers, exterior drainage systems, and interior sump pumps to manage moisture.
Can waterproofing be combined with other crawlspace improvements? Yes, it is often paired with ventilation, insulation, and moisture control measures for comprehensive protection.
